Fire Disasters and Land Change in the Akfadou Forest (Northeastern Algeria)

Wildfires are becoming an increasingly severe environmental hazard in Mediterranean forest ecosystems, intensified by climate change and leading to land cover transformation, biodiversity loss, and ecosystem degradation. This study assesses land cover changes using NDVI and NDWI in the Akfadou Forest following the July 25, 2023 wildfire in northeastern Algeria, an area known for its high susceptibility to wildfires and its complex mountainous terrain. Multi-temporal Sentinel 2 imagery (pre-fire: July 13, post-fire: August 8, 2023) was processed using SNAP sojware with cloud masking and atmospheric correction. NDVI and NDWI were used as primary spectral indices to analyze pre- and post-fire conditions, quantify burned areas, and assess vegetation decline and moisture loss patterns. Results reveal strong spatial variability in wildfire impacts, NDVI shows significant decline (green→red/orange zones) indicating photosynthetic loss, particularly in Beni Ksila, Taourirt Ighil, and Toudja corridors. NDWI collapse (dark blue→light cyan) signals severe canopy desiccation in northeastern sectors. Quantitative assessment reveals 30% vegetation cover reduction across 1,000+ ha, with steep slopes (>30°) exhibiting greater damage. Spatial analyses identified fireprone zones influenced by terrain and pre-fire vegetation status. NDVI/NDWI provide rapid, effective assessment of wildfire ecological impacts, establishing baseline damage patterns for prioritized restoration of high-damage slope zones and real-time monitoring. This research validates spectral indices for evidence-based forest management under climate change pressures.
